Cagberk Cura
Automated Visual Inspection for the Fiat 500e Seat Assembly Line: A Deep Learning Case Study at Martur Srl Italy.
Rel. Andrea Bottino, Mustafa Kayan. Politecnico di Torino, Master of science program in Data Science And Engineering, 2026
Abstract
Automated Visual Inspection for the Fiat 500e Seat Assembly Line: A Deep Learning Case Study at Martur Srl Italy In the era of Industry 4.0, the "Zero Defect" philosophy has become a critical standard in the automotive manufacturing sector. This thesis presents the design, implementation, and evaluation of a real-time automated visual inspection system for the Fiat 500e seat assembly line at Martur Srl (Italy). The primary objective of the study is to overcome the limitations of manual inspection processes and the inefficiencies of the factory's legacy ONNX-based computer vision system, which suffered from low detection accuracy and high maintenance costs.
The proposed solution leverages the YOLOv8 (You Only Look Once) deep learning architecture, integrated with a multi-view industrial camera setup to monitor critical assembly components such as Isofix buttons, headrests, and carter covers
